Benita Kay (Adams) Wollen

November 3, 1944 — October 12, 2023

Benita Kay (Adams) Wollen, 78, of Carbondale, KS, passed away peacefully on Thursday, October 12, 2023, in the comfort of her own with her loved ones by her bedside.

She was born November 3, 1944, in Hardtner, KS, the daughter of Orville and Dora (Molz) Adams.

Benita was raised in Osawatomie, KS, and was a 1962 graduate of Olathe High School. She furthered her education earning a bachelor's degree in nursing.

In her younger years she was a league bowler for over 25 years. She had a passion for seeking out covered bridges and loved dogs, cats, and most of all Manatees.

Benita married Glen E. Wollen on February 16, 1963. They recently celebrated their 60th anniversary. Glen survives of the home. Other survivors include their daughter, Elizabeth "Beth" (Jeff) Smith of Harveyville, a granddaughter, Abigayle "Abbi" (Richard) Glotzbach of Alma, a grandson, John (Hayley) Smith of Harveyville. Two great-grandsons, Alex Glotzbach, Eli Glen Glotzbach both of Alma, a brother, Stanton (Virginia) Adams, a sister, Leah Smith all of Osawatomie along with several nieces and nephews also survive.

She was preceded in death by her parents, Orville and Dora Adams, and two sisters, Betty Clearwater and Zelores Partridge.

Cremation has taken place. A reception will be held from 1:00 until 3:00 PM Saturday, October 21, 2023, at the Community United Church of Christ, 104 S. Fourth Street, Carbondale. A Private burial of Benita's urn will take place at Carbondale Cemetery.

In lieu of flowers memorial donations may be made to the Community United Church of Christ or Midland Care Hospice sent in care of Midwest Cremation, 525 SE 37th Street, Topeka, KS 66605.
